This petition is about LGBT (Lesbian Gay Bisexual Transgender) rights surrounding marriage and adoption. This is an important social issue in New Zealand because it affects many people. It affects the LGBT people of New Zealand because it prevents them from marrying the person they love, or adopting a child, and living the life they want. It also affects the population of New Zealand as a whole because if same-sex marriage and adoption is illegal, it enforces the (wrong) idea that LGBT people are separate and should be treated differently. This is an ongoing problem especially with young children, because many of them use the words gay, lesbian, bi, etc to insult others, and imply (if unknowingly) the being LGBT is bad. If same-sex marriage and adoption were allowed, it would show people the LGBT people deserve to be treated the same as everyone else and that being LGBT is not a bad thing. Also, because same-sex marriage isn’t allowed, it would probably cause LGBT people to doubt themselves, and think that there is maybe something wrong with them, and that they need to be straight (which is not the case). If same-sex marriage and adoption was legal in New Zealand, it might also encourage other countries to legalize same-sex marriage and adoption.
